Understanding Guanine Powder

What is Guanine Powder?

Guanine powder is a natural compound derived from the guanine found in fish scales, primarily used for its shimmering properties. It has gained popularity in cosmetics due to its ability to create a dazzling effect without harmful synthetic alternatives.

Why Consider Guanine Powder for Cosmetics?

As consumers increasingly prioritize sustainability, guanine powder presents an environmentally friendly alternative. It is biodegradable and reduces reliance on artificial substances, which often harm the planet.
